Capstone topic selection is one of the few genuinely high-stakes early decisions in a FlexPath program, since a poorly chosen topic tends to create compounding problems, thin available literature, an infeasible scope, or waning personal interest, that become progressively harder and more expensive in lost time to fix the further into the project you get. The following five-factor framework helps evaluate a candidate topic thoroughly before committing significant time to it.
Why topic selection deserves more upfront time than it usually gets
Many students select a capstone topic quickly, often based on general interest or a topic that came up in an earlier course, and move straight into planning without stress-testing the choice first. This is understandable given the pressure to make progress, but a topic that seems workable on the surface can reveal serious problems weeks in: insufficient scholarly literature to support a review, a scope too broad to meaningfully address within the project's constraints, or a topic that turns out to require data or access you don't actually have. Spending a genuine week or two specifically stress-testing candidate topics before committing is, for almost every student, time that pays for itself many times over.
The five-factor topic evaluation framework
| Factor | What to check |
|---|---|
| Literature availability | Can you find at least 15-20 relevant scholarly sources published in the last decade? If a preliminary search turns up very little, the topic may be too narrow or too new for the review your capstone requires. |
| Scope feasibility | Can this specific topic be meaningfully addressed within your project's actual constraints, timeline, word count, data access, rather than requiring a scope closer to a full dissertation? |
| Data or access feasibility | If your project requires organizational data, workplace access, or specific populations, do you realistically have access to it, or a credible plan to get it? |
| Personal sustained interest | Will this topic hold your genuine interest across the full duration of the project, not just in the first week of enthusiasm? |
| Program and career relevance | Does this topic connect meaningfully to your specific program and, ideally, your career goals, making the finished project something you can genuinely reference later? |
Testing literature availability before you commit
Before finalizing a topic, run a real preliminary search, not just a general web search, but a search of your institution's library databases or a resource like Google Scholar, using several different phrasings of your topic. If you consistently find few results, or results that are more than a decade old, or results that are only tangentially related, that's a strong signal to either broaden or adjust the topic before committing further, rather than discovering the same problem after you've already invested weeks into it.
A useful rule of thumb
If you can't find at least 15-20 genuinely relevant scholarly sources in a preliminary search, the topic is either too narrow, too new, or too niche for the literature review a capstone typically requires. This doesn't necessarily mean abandoning the topic entirely, sometimes it means broadening the framing slightly until the available literature base is workable.
Right-sizing scope: neither too broad nor too narrow
Scope problems run in both directions. A topic that's too broad, "improving healthcare outcomes," for instance, is essentially unaddressable within a single capstone project and tends to produce a superficial, unfocused final product. A topic that's too narrow, addressing an extremely specific edge case with almost no applicable existing research, can leave you without enough literature or context to build a credible analysis.
| Too broad | Better-scoped version |
|---|---|
| Improving patient safety in hospitals | Reducing medication administration errors during nursing shift changes in acute care units |
| Improving employee retention | The relationship between flexible scheduling policies and voluntary turnover among hourly retail employees |
| Improving cybersecurity in organizations | Evaluating multi-factor authentication adoption barriers in small and mid-sized healthcare organizations |
The better-scoped versions share a common pattern: a specific population, a specific setting, and a specific relationship or intervention, rather than a broad aspiration. This level of specificity is usually what makes a topic both researchable and actually addressable within a realistic project scope.

Capstone projects typically run far longer than a single course assessment, which means the "does this topic still interest me" question matters more here than almost anywhere else in a FlexPath program. A topic chosen purely because it seemed easy, or because a peer suggested it, without genuine personal interest, tends to become noticeably harder to sustain motivation for by the project's later stages, exactly when the most demanding analytical work still needs to happen.
A useful gut-check: would you be willing to explain this topic, and why it matters, to someone outside your field at a dinner party, with genuine enthusiasm rather than a rehearsed, obligatory explanation? If the honest answer is no, it's worth reconsidering before committing months of sustained effort to it.
Connecting topic choice to career and program goals
Where possible, choosing a capstone topic that connects to your actual career trajectory, a specific workplace problem you've encountered, a specialization you're pursuing, a gap you've noticed in your field, pays dividends beyond the project itself. A well-chosen, career-relevant capstone can become a genuine talking point in job interviews, a foundation for further research if you're pursuing doctoral work later, or even a direct contribution to solving a real problem at your current workplace.
This career connection is also worth thinking about in reverse: if you already know roughly what specialization or role you're aiming for after graduation, working backward from that goal to identify a capstone topic that builds directly relevant, demonstrable expertise can be more valuable than choosing a topic purely on the basis of current interest or ease. A capstone that produces a genuinely useful, presentable analysis of a real problem in your target specialization becomes a concrete artifact you can reference specifically in future interviews, in a portfolio, or in conversations with a hiring manager, in a way that a more generic or purely academic topic typically doesn't.
A pre-commitment checklist
| Check | Why it matters |
|---|---|
| Preliminary literature search finds 15-20+ relevant recent sources | Confirms a workable evidence base exists for your literature review |
| Topic is scoped to a specific population, setting, and relationship | Prevents both the "too broad to address" and "too narrow to support" failure modes |
| Any needed data or access is realistically available | Prevents a mid-project discovery that the project isn't actually feasible as designed |
| You can explain why the topic matters with genuine enthusiasm | Predicts whether motivation will hold across the project's full duration |
| Topic connects to your program and, ideally, career goals | Maximizes the project's value beyond simply completing a requirement |
A worked example: from vague interest to a workable topic
Suppose a nursing student's initial interest is broadly "burnout among nurses," a topic with enormous general relevance but far too broad to address in a single capstone project on its own. Running this through the five-factor framework surfaces several needed refinements in sequence. A preliminary literature search on "nurse burnout" alone returns an overwhelming volume of research spanning decades and dozens of subpopulations, which is itself a signal that the topic needs narrowing, not broadening, before it's workable.
Narrowing by setting, population, and a specific proposed factor produces something considerably more workable: "the relationship between mandatory overtime policies and burnout among emergency department nurses in the first two years of practice." This version retains the genuine personal and professional relevance that drew the student to the topic in the first place, while giving the project a specific, addressable scope: a defined population (early-career ED nurses), a defined factor (mandatory overtime policy), and a defined outcome (burnout), each of which can be meaningfully searched in the literature, meaningfully analyzed within a realistic project timeline, and meaningfully connected back to a concrete, actionable recommendation at the end.
This same narrowing pattern, broad interest area, then population, then setting, then specific factor or relationship, generalizes well across fields far beyond nursing. A business student interested broadly in "employee engagement" or an IT student interested broadly in "cybersecurity" can apply the identical narrowing sequence to arrive at an equally workable, specifically scoped topic.
Common topic selection mistakes beyond scope problems
- Choosing a topic to please a mentor or committee member rather than genuine personal interest, which tends to undermine motivation precisely when independent, self-directed persistence matters most, in the project's later, more demanding stages.
- Assuming workplace familiarity substitutes for a literature review, when a capstone still requires grounding your analysis in published scholarly research, not just professional experience, however extensive that experience is.
- Underestimating data or access requirements, particularly for topics requiring organizational permission, survey participants, or specific datasets, without first confirming that access is realistically obtainable within your project's timeline.
- Selecting a topic that's already been extremely thoroughly researched from every conceivable angle, leaving little genuine room for your own project to contribute anything beyond restating well-established, widely known conclusions.
- Ignoring program-specific requirements around required methodologies, data types, or approval processes, discovered only after a topic and rough plan are already well underway.
What to do if you're stuck between multiple candidate topics
If you have two or three genuinely viable candidates rather than one clear favorite, running each through the five-factor framework above side by side, rather than relying on gut feeling alone, often clarifies the decision more than continued deliberation would. It's also entirely reasonable to discuss finalist topics with your course mentor or capstone chair before committing, since they've seen a wide range of topics succeed and struggle and can often flag a scope or feasibility issue you haven't yet considered.
Another useful tie-breaker when several topics all pass the basic feasibility checks: imagine yourself six months into the project, deep in the analysis stage, and ask which topic you'd be most eager to keep working on at that point, rather than which one sounds most impressive to describe to others right now. Sustained motivation through the harder middle stretch of a long project is a genuinely different quality than initial enthusiasm, and it's worth weighting more heavily than it usually gets, since the topics that struggle most in practice are often the ones chosen for how they sound rather than how they'll actually feel to work on for months at a time.
If, after applying every filter in this framework, two topics still seem equally strong, it's reasonable to simply pick one and move forward rather than continuing to deliberate indefinitely. Extended indecision at the topic stage is itself a form of lost time, and a well-scoped, thoroughly vetted topic that you commit to and execute well will generally produce a stronger finished capstone than a marginally "better" topic that gets less time and attention because weeks were spent choosing between comparable options.
